在离线环境中安装cert-manager需要使用离线安装包,并确保所有必要的依赖项都已准备好。以下是详细步骤: 1. 准备cert-manager的离线安装包 首先,需要下载cert-manager的Helm chart以及相关的镜像。 bash # 添加cert-manager的Helm仓库 helm repo add jetstack https://charts.jetstack.io # 更新Helm仓库 helm repo ...
接下来,运行helm install来安装Cert-manager。 $ helm install cert-manager jetstack/cert-manager --namespace cert-manager --create-namespace --version v1.12.0 --set ingressShim.defaultIssuerName=letsencrypt-prod --set ingressShim.defaultIssuerKind=ClusterIssuer --set ingressShim.defaultIssuerGroup=cert...
jetstack/cert-manager 1. 2. 3. 4. 5. 6. 7. 8. 如果是helm3 helm install \ --name-template cert-manager \ --namespace cert-manager \ --set image.repository=registry.cn-shanghai.aliyuncs.com/wanfei/cert-manager-controller \ --set ingressShim.defaultIssuerName=letsencrypt-prod \ --set...
cert-manager 由于Rancher Manager Server 默认需要SSL/TLS 配置来保证访问安全性,所以需要部署cert-manager, 用于自动签发证书使用。 也可以使用真实域名及真实域名证书。 cert-manager.io/docs/in 添加helm 仓库 helm repo add jetstack https://charts.jetstack.io --force-update 2. 安装cert-manager helm install...
- name: cert-manager namespace: cert-manager chart: jetstack/cert-manager version: v1.16.1 version: v1.16.2 values: - "../config/cert-manager.yaml" - name: datadog 2 changes: 1 addition & 1 deletion 2 clusters/publick8s.yaml Original file line numberDiff line numberDiff line change...
jetstack/cert-manager\--namespace cert-manager\--version v1.0.1\--setinstallCRDs=true# 如果没有使用kubectl安装CRDs的话这个是必要的## Helm v2#$ helm install \# --name cert-manager \# --namespace cert-manager \# --version v1.0.1 \# jetstack/cert-manager \# # --set installCRDs=...
安装cert-manager(kube0上执行): # 安装 CustomResourceDefinition 资源 kubectl apply-f https://github.com/cert-manager/cert-manager/releases/download/v1.7.1/cert-manager.crds.yaml # 添加 Jetstack Helm 仓库 helm repo add jetstack https://charts.jetstack.io ...
4. 安装 cert-manager 提示: 如果你使用自己的证书文件 ingress.tls.source=secret或者使用外部 TLS 负载均衡器可以跳过此步骤。 # 如果你手动安装了CRD,而不是在Helm安装命令中添加了`--set installCRDs=true`选项,你应该在升级Helm chart之前升级CRD资源。kubectl apply -f https://github.com/jetstack/cert-...
# Install the cert-manager Helm chart helm install cert-manager jetstack/cert-manager \ --namespace cert-manager \ --create-namespace4.查看是否安装启动成功1 kubectl get pods --namespace cert-manager 5.安装rancher(这里xxx是你自定义的域名)1...
helm install cert-manager jetstack/cert-manager ` --namespace cert-manager ` --create-namespace 安装Rancher 的最终命令如下。该命令需要一个将流量转发到 Linux 主机的域名。为了简化本教程,你可以使用假域名。<IP_OF_LINUX_NODE>.sslip.io是一个假域名的例子。